Literature Reference: The noble man keeps benevolence and propriety in his heart. Source from 'Mencius: Lilou Part II'.
守: To preserve and protect. In names, it often signifies a person's perseverance and sense of responsibility.
仁: Benevolence and righteousness, in names often signify a person's high moral character and cultivation.
Meaning: Upholding benevolence, embodying moral integrity, and striving for noble virtues.
吴守仁 (Wu Shouren)
a Southern Song dynasty official, who served as the Minister of Justice.
王守仁 (Wang Shouren)
a Ming dynasty official, philosopher, and educator, founder of the Yaojiang School, known for his doctrine of 'the extension of innate knowledge'.
杨守仁 (Yang Shouren)
a late Qing dynasty democratic revolutionary, involved in founding 'Study Abroad Translations' and 'Shenzhou Daily', committed suicide after the failure of the Huanghuagang Uprising.
